Microangiopathic Hemolytic Anemia in Pregnancy

Summary
Thrombotic microangiopathies (TMAs) during pregnancy, including TTP and C-HUS, require prompt diagnosis. Plasma exchange and complement inhibitors are key treatments, with delivery for pregnancy-related TMAs.
Area of Science:
- Hematology
- Obstetrics
- Nephrology
Background:
- Thrombotic microangiopathies (TMAs) present with microangiopathic hemolytic anemia, thrombocytopenia, and organ damage.
- In pregnancy, TMAs can be pregnancy-related (e.g., preeclampsia, HELLP syndrome) or pregnancy-associated (thrombotic thrombocytopenic purpura [TTP], complement-mediated hemolytic uremic syndrome [CM-HUS]).
- Distinguishing between these TMA types is crucial as diagnostic features can overlap with pregnancy complications, potentially delaying recognition.
Purpose of the Study:
- To differentiate pregnancy-related TMAs from pregnancy-associated TMAs (TTP and CM-HUS).
- To highlight diagnostic challenges and optimal management strategies for TMAs in pregnancy.
- To discuss the role of ADAMTS13 analysis and complement inhibitor therapy.
Main Methods:
- Review of clinical presentations and diagnostic criteria for various TMAs in pregnancy.
- Analysis of treatment modalities, including plasma exchange, delivery, and complement inhibitors.
- Examination of timing of presentation and outcomes in subsequent pregnancies.
Main Results:
- Pregnancy-associated TMAs (TTP, CM-HUS) can present anytime during pregnancy, with TTP often in the third trimester and CM-HUS postpartum, though variations occur.
- Pregnancy-related TMAs typically manifest in the second or third trimester.
- ADAMTS13 testing is vital for diagnosing TTP, and complement inhibitors are effective for CM-HUS, reducing renal failure risk.
Conclusions:
- Accurate diagnosis of TMAs in pregnancy is critical for appropriate management, distinguishing between pregnancy-related and pregnancy-associated conditions.
- Plasma exchange is the primary treatment for TTP and other pregnancy-associated TMAs, while complement inhibitors are indicated for CM-HUS.
- Subsequent pregnancies can be managed safely following appropriate treatment for TTP and CM-HUS.
